The station lacks a ticket office and ticket machine, so if you're planning to travel from Sea Mills, ensure you purchase your rail tickets online or by other means before arriving at the station. For those needing assistance, rest easy knowing there is a help point on site where you can obtain information from staff.
While Sea Mills station doesn't boast a full range of facilities, it does not compromise in providing the essential services expected of a UK railway station. Unfortunately, there are no waiting rooms or refreshment facilities available, but there is a seating area to ensure a comfortable wait for your train. Accessibility at the station is fair; a steep ramp provides access to the platform, and the provision of a ramp for train access makes traveling with mobility aids possible.
Travelers looking for restrooms or ATMs will have to plan accordingly, as these amenities are not available at Sea Mills. However, there is bicycle storage with four spaces that can come in handy for cyclists wanting to integrate a bike ride into their commute.

At Appledore (Kent) train station, you'll find a variety of facilities to accommodate your travel needs. While there isn't a ticket office, it has ticket machines available, allowing you to purchase or collect tickets. Tickets bought online can also be collected using these machines. They are designed with accessibility in mind and can accommodate discounts from a Disabled Persons Railcard.
For those needing assistance, help points are conveniently positioned around the station, providing information and direct lines to support services. Additionally, the station is equipped with screens that show departure information and make announcements to keep passengers updated.
Accessibility is partially covered, with step-free access to platform 1 (heading towards Ashford International) and a short path with a gentle ramp leading to platform 2 (heading towards Hastings). Moreover, the station lacks some amenities such as accessible toilets and dedicated waiting rooms, but there is a sheltered seating area on the platform where you can find some respite while waiting for your train.
Parking is managed by APCOA Parking UK and offers free parking with a limited number of spaces, including one dedicated accessible space. Regrettably, the station doesn’t have refreshment facilities, shops, or ATMs, so it's advisable to plan ahead if you need any of these amenities.
